template<int BlockSize, int BlockCount>
|
||||
struct FixedMemoryPool{
|
||||
struct Block{
|
||||
char data[BlockSize];
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
static_assert(BlockSize % 4 == 0);
|
||||
static_assert(sizeof(Block) == BlockSize);
|
||||
|
||||
Block _blocks[BlockCount];
|
||||
Block* _free_list[BlockCount];
|
||||
Block** _free_list_end;
|
||||
|
||||
FixedMemoryPool() {
|
||||
_free_list_end = _free_list + BlockCount;
|
||||
for(int i = 0; i < BlockCount; ++i){
|
||||
_free_list[i] = _blocks + i;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
bool is_valid(void* p){
|
||||
return p >= _blocks && p < _blocks + BlockCount;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
void* alloc(){
|
||||
PK_GLOBAL_SCOPE_LOCK()
|
||||
if(_free_list_end != _free_list){
|
||||
--_free_list_end;
|
||||
return *_free_list_end;
|
||||
}else{
|
||||
return std::malloc(BlockSize);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
void dealloc(void* p){
|
||||
PK_GLOBAL_SCOPE_LOCK()
|
||||
if(is_valid(p)){
|
||||
*_free_list_end = static_cast<Block*>(p);
|
||||
++_free_list_end;
|
||||
}else{
|
||||
std::free(p);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
static FixedMemoryPool<kPoolExprBlockSize, 32> PoolExpr;
|
||||
static FixedMemoryPool<kPoolFrameBlockSize, 64> PoolFrame;
